What term describes the decrease in pressure due to friction of a fluid or vapor as it passes through a tube or duct?

Prepare for the ABYC Air Conditioning and Refrigeration Certification Exam. Study with comprehensive resources including flashcards and multiple-choice questions with hints and explanations. Be exam-ready!

The term that describes the decrease in pressure due to the friction of a fluid or vapor as it passes through a tube or duct is known as "Pressure Drop." This phenomenon occurs because the energy in the fluid is dissipated as it encounters resistance from the surfaces of the tube or duct, leading to a reduction in pressure along the flow path.

Pressure drop is critical in the design and operation of air conditioning and refrigeration systems because it can significantly affect the system's efficiency and performance. Engineers must account for pressure drop when specifying the dimensions of ducts and piping, ensuring that the system maintains adequate pressure levels for optimal operation. Recognizing and calculating pressure drop helps in designing effective air distribution systems and minimizes energy losses.

The other options describe different concepts: pressure gain refers to an increase in pressure, pressure loss is often used interchangeably with pressure drop but can also refer to other pressure reduction factors, and pressure balance typically refers to a situation where pressures on either side of a system are equal. Understanding these distinctions is essential in troubleshooting and optimizing HVAC systems.
